The Technical Side of Things

Not every comment made about an issue is merely a light-hearted joke. Some comments offer insight into the potential serious implications of this strange occurrence, such as the advice given by Palidin034 to check if your graphics card drivers are up-to-date. This suggestion serves as a reminder that while there may be laughter, gamers should also be mindful of technical problems hidden behind visual glitches. Likewise, Nekuzu’s comment suggests that the oddity could potentially indicate a damaged graphics card, contributing sensibly to the discussion. In today’s tech-driven world where equipment can malfunction at critical moments—like during gameplay—these conversations highlight the significance of being vigilant in all aspects of gaming.
